Peruvian rotisserie and grill with big portions and value combos; strong owner engagement but service inconsistency and occasional food safety complaints mean experiences can vary.
La Granja delivers solid food quality with generous portions and authentic Peruvian classics that locals appreciate for value, but inconsistent execution and food safety concerns prevent a higher grade. Service swings between warm and tense, with language barriers and operational hiccups noted across visits. This grade reflects significant uncertainty—review patterns suggest some staff coordination in feedback, making it difficult to fully trust reported quality metrics.
One caveat: Reports of long waits near closing or when chicken batches are not ready
